Which of the following sentences contains a comma splice?
I enjoy reading, it's one of my favorite hobbies.
She went to the store, and she bought some milk.
It was raining, so we decided to stay indoors.
They have a big test tomorrow, they should start studying.

How can you correct the comma splice in the following sentence? "The sun was setting, the sky turned pink and orange."
The sun was setting; the sky turned pink and orange.
The sun was setting, because the sky turned pink and orange.
The sun was setting the sky turned pink and orange.
The sun was setting. Because the sky turned pink and orange.
